Q: Is 16,337,778 a Prime Number?
A: No, 16,337,778 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 16337778 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 2,722,963 5,445,926 8,168,889 and 16,337,778, with no remainder.
Since 16,337,778 cannot be divided by just 1 and 16,337,778, it is not a prime number.
